Stent thrombosis is an important issue in drug eluting stents. Incomplete endothelial coverage and neointimal coverage over strut after drug eluting stent (DES) implantation could be a possible cause of stent thrombosis. Therefore, theoretically dual antiplatelet therapy should be continued to prevent the stent thrombosis until complete reendothelialization. But, detection of endothelial coverage over stent is not possible with the available intravascular devices in clinical practice. Among currently available intravascular devices, intravascular optical coherence tomography (OCT) could give a more clear identification for a thin layer of neointima with high-resolution (10-20 μm) compared to intravascular ultrasound (100-150 μm). Previous OCT studies showed the significant different pattern of neointimal coverage between bare metal stent (BMS) and DES. In the investigators' experience, there were also some differences in neointimal coverage among the DESs, especially zotarolimus eluting stent (ZES). ZES has been known to be associated with significantly more neointimal coverage than SES at 8 months intravascular ultrasound (IVUS). Both everolimus eluting stent (EES) and ZES resolute were recently introduced. The efficacy to suppress the neointimal growth for ZES resolute and EES might be improved, but safety for neointimal coverage needs to evaluate in human coronary artery. Therefore, this study will investigate the pattern of neointimal coverage over stent in ZES resolute and EES at 9 months after stent implantation.

Inclusion Criteria: - Significant coronary de novo lesion (> 70% by quantitative angiographic analysis) - Patients with stable or acute coronary syndrome considered for coronary revascularization - Reference vessel diameter of 2.5 to 3.5 mm by operator assessment Exclusion Criteria: - The criteria for exclusion were contraindication to anti-platelet agents - Proximal lesion within 15 mm from ostium - Different DES in other vessel simultaneously - Creatinine level 2.0 mg/dL or ESRD - Severe hepatic dysfunction (3 times normal reference values) - Pregnant women or women with potential childbearing - Life expectancy 1 year - Complex lesion morphologies (aorto-ostial, bifurcation with > 2.0 mm side branch, unprotected left main, thrombus, severe calcification, chronic total occlusion) - Target lesion is vein graft lesion - Reference vessel < 2.5 mm or > 4.0 mm diameter by visual - Long lesion that require more than two stents |
Allocation: Randomized, Endpoint Classification: Safety/Efficacy Study, Intervention Model: Parallel Assignment, Masking: Open Label, Primary Purpose: Treatment
